ABSTRACT

Concurrent thoracic and abdominal aortic aneurysm is uncommon. It remains a formidable surgical challenge to vascular surgeons, as decision to treat in staged or simultaneous setting still debatable. We present, here, a case of a 62-year-old-man with asymptomatic concurrent thoracic and abdominal aortic aneurysms, which was successfully treated with two-stage hybrid endovascular repair. The aim of this case report is to discuss the treatment options available, possible associated complications and measures to prevent them.

ABSTRACT

OBJECTIVE: Remote cerebellar hemorrhage (RCH) is one of the rare complications occurring after supratentorial surgery, and its pathomechanism is poorly understood. We report 10 cases of RCH from our institution and review 154 cases from a database in order to delineate incidence, common presentation, risk factors, and outcomes of this complication. In addition, the means of prevention are discussed. METHODS: We reviewed the medical records of 10 patients who experienced RCH after undergoing supratentorial surgery at our institution between 2001 and 2008. A database search in Medline revealed 154 cases of RCH in the English literature. Characteristic features were analyzed and compared. RESULTS: There were 10 cases of RCH among 3307 supratentorial surgery cases, indicating a 0.3% incidence. All patients had characteristic imaging features of RCH, namely a streaky bleeding pattern in the superior folia of the cerebellum. Seven patients had a history of preoperative hypertension. Four cases were related to cerebral aneurysms, and other four developed after the removal of brain tumors. Cerebrospinal fluid (CSF) drainage apparatuses were installed postoperatively in all cases. Outcomes according to modified Rankin scale (mRS) were good in 7 patients, with 1 fatal case. CONCLUSION: RCH is a rare complication after supratentorial surgery, and the exact etiology still remains uncertain. Hypertension and perioperative loss of CSF seem positively correlated with RCH, but no single risk factor is totally responsible. Patients with RCH should be closely observed to improve their prognosis.

ABSTRACT

OBJECTIVE: The aims of this study are to review the incidence of cerebrospinal fluid(CSF) collection complicating the simplified anterior skull base approaches via an eyebrow incision and to identify factors that influence its occurrence and treatment. METHODS: The authors retrospectively analyzed the clinical records and radiologic data of 47 cases(45 patients) who underwent superolateral orbital craniotomy or orbital roof craniotomy via an eyebrow incision at the Eulji Medical Center from September 1998 to August 2002. Forty-three cases were anterior circulation aneurysms and four cases were brain tumors. RESULTS: Significant periorbital CSF collection occurred in 13 cases(11 aneurysms, 2 brain tumors). It was managed with aspiration(8 cases), aspiration and lumbar drainage(2 cases), and dural repair(3 cases). There was no statistically significant difference in operative approaches and patient's characteristics. Periorbital CSF collection occurred in one(16.7%) of six cases using preventive lumbar CSF drainage over two days and in 12 (29.3%) out of 41 cases without it(p>005). CONCLUSION: The authors suggest that careful dissection and water-tight closure of frontal dura, sealing with fibrin glue and compressive dressing of operative wounds are important for the prevention of this complication. However, statistically not significant, preventive lumbar CSF drainage seem to be effective. Aspiration and/or lumbar drainage seem to be sufficient for management of postoperative CSF collection and dural repair could be reserved for refractory cases.
